What were the rights of patricians?

What were the rights of patricians?

In the early stages of Rome, the plebeians had few rights. All of the government and religious positions were held by patricians. The patricians made the laws, owned the lands, and were the generals over the army. Plebeians couldn’t hold public office and were not even allowed to marry patricians.

Who were patricians and what rights did they have in Rome?

Roman citizens were divided into two classes, the patricians and the plebeians. Both classes lived very different lives. The patricians were any member of a group of citizen families who formed a privileged class in early Rome. The patricians were the wealthy upper class, who owned land and held political power.

What privileges of the patricians do you think best enabled them to keep power?

The privilege of the patricians that enable them to keep power is that “Patricians are the only ones who are judges, interpret laws, and preside over trials.” Explanation: Unlike Plebians, Patricians are those people who are related in family lines to the first senators.

What could patricians do?

The patricians in Ancient Rome were of the same status as aristocrats in Greek society. Being of the noble class meant that patricians were able to participate in government and politics, while the plebeians could not.

Could plebs become patricians?

Regardless of how rich a plebeian family became, they would not rise to be included in the ranks of the patricians. By the second century BC, the divide between patricians and plebeians had lost most of its distinction and began to merge into one class.

Is plebe an insult?

When “plebeian” entered English, it often got shortened to “plebe” or “pleb,” the latter likely based on misinterpreting Latin “plebs” as a plural noun. Among students at the prestigious Westminster School, “pleb” became an insult that could be leveled at the son of a tradesman.
